Clutch pedal wont go down
Ok so I swapped in a new motor today.. well yesterday now, got everything all set and no clutch pedal goes right to the floor.. Ok easy enough I forgot to bleed it, bleed it air comes out do it again more air and some fluid again fluid lil air so i do it once more and only fluid so ok cool thought id go fire this thing up finely.. nope damn pedal will not go down at all now, didnt wanna force it and break something so I called it a day.. guess my slave cyl is bad?

The fork should have a bit of back and forth play when the slave is not engaged.
When you mated it back up did you the clutch fork pulled out? It needs to be pulled out when the tranny is removed and re-installed then slid into the throw out bearing and into the pivot hanger.
